This is a fully remote position, open to applicants in Maryland.
• Take ownership of R3's talent acquisition strategy, ensuring alignment of hiring plans with organizational priorities, growth objectives, business development initiatives, and federal/client staffing requirements.
• Act as the primary leader of the talent acquisition function, establishing recruiting priorities, service standards, expectations for the hiring process, and accountability measures.
• Collaborate with executives and hiring managers to prioritize job requisitions, define candidate profiles, set timelines, and ensure follow-through.
• Leverage market data and internal hiring trends to identify talent shortages and create proactive pipelines for critical and challenging IT roles.
• Develop scalable recruiting processes, templates, interview frameworks, reporting routines, and tools for hiring managers.
• Evaluate recruiting performance metrics and suggest enhancements.
• Oversee and optimize R3's applicant tracking system (ATS) and recruiting technology stack.
• Manage relationships with recruiting vendors, staffing partners, job boards, and external sourcing resources.
• Lead intake meetings and full-cycle technical recruiting, including sourcing, screening, interviews, candidate engagement, offer management, and finalization.
• Organize interview loops, collect feedback, maintain process momentum, and ensure a professional experience for candidates.
• Build and nurture an active talent network and maintain a candidate database.
• Keep accurate candidate records and track recruiting activities in the ATS.
• Collaborate with federal business and contracts leadership on proposals, task orders, and staffing requirements for contracts.
• Create qualified candidate pipelines for federal opportunities, including those with necessary certifications, clearances, or eligibility for clearance.
• Source, screen, and submit candidate slates and resumes for federal proposals, recompetes, and task orders.
• Monitor federal candidate pipelines and track submission statuses.
• Ensure compliance with federal contracting and staffing requirements.
• Partner with Marketing to enhance employer branding and recruitment marketing efforts.
• Represent R3 at job fairs, conferences, and recruitment events.
• Work with HR to provide a smooth onboarding experience.
• 7-10+ years of progressive experience in talent acquisition or technical recruiting, preferably within IT managed services, technology, consulting, or government contracting sectors.
• Proven success in managing full-lifecycle recruiting for technical and hard-to-fill positions.
• Experience in developing or refining recruiting processes, reporting, tools for hiring managers, intake practices, interview workflows, and standards for candidate tracking.
• Strong comprehension of IT roles, technical skill sets, certifications, and talent markets across infrastructure, cloud, cybersecurity, service desk, engineering, and project management.
• Capability to partner with executives, hiring managers, and cross-functional stakeholders to clarify hiring needs and facilitate timely decision-making.
• Proficient in using recruiting data and metrics to evaluate pipeline health, time-to-fill, source effectiveness, aging requisitions, and trends in offer acceptance.
• Experience in supporting federal government contract staffing, proposal recruiting, task order staffing, cleared roles, or compliance-focused hiring is highly preferred.
• Familiarity with security clearance levels, OFCCP requirements, EEO practices, and compliant recruiting documentation is preferred.
• Previous experience managing recruiting vendors, staffing partners, sourcing tools, or external recruiting resources is preferred.
• HR certification such as SHRM-CP, SHRM-SCP, PHR, or SPHR is a plus.
• Strong technical sourcing capabilities, including Boolean search, LinkedIn Recruiter, resume databases, referrals, networking, and direct outreach.
• Ability to build proactive pipelines for difficult-to-fill IT, technical, cleared, and client-facing roles.
• Solid business acumen and understanding of hiring priorities, workforce needs, revenue impact, and client or contract staffing requirements.
• Outstanding communication and influencing abilities.
• Strong candidate engagement and closing capabilities.
• Data-driven approach to identifying bottlenecks, enhancing process performance, and reporting progress.
• Highly organized and detail-oriented; capable of managing multiple requisitions and adapting to shifting priorities.
• Proficient in ATS, HRIS, sourcing platforms, and reporting skills, with an emphasis on accurate data and compliant documentation.
• Bachelor's degree in human resources, Business, or a related field is preferred; equivalent experience will be considered.
• Base salary ranging from $90,000 to $115,000 annually.
• Additional benefits, bonuses, incentives, and other forms of compensation may be included as part of the overall compensation package.
